Have any of you used one of these scopes / sights?

This is what it has

1.5X magnification (3X with included doubler eyepiece), compact 30 mm objective size
4" MOA illuminated red-dot reticle with 11 brightness levels
Quality 1-Pc. rugged metal construction
Lenses have anti-reflective coating
Large windage / elevation turrets, easy to adjust on the fly
Click value at 100 yds.: 1" MOA
Flip-up lens covers keep the lenses clean in storage. 5"l. overall. Included 2X doubler eyepiece adds 1 1/2" length. Weighs 8 1/2 ozs.

4 MOA red dot means your dot is 4" around @ 100 yards. 1MOA adjustments means each " click is an inch of POI movement @ 100 yards. My Bushnell is a 5MOA dot and ¼MOA adjustments. I don't like it. The dot overs up too much making the ¼MOA adjustments almost meaningless. The fact that I got one 3-shot 1" group with it is surprising! Savin' my money for a 2MOA dot with no more than ½MOA adjustments... maybe a 1-3.5 magnification... :wink:

Draco, I have 1x red dots on several pistols, all used for offhand target shooting. The one you show would be great for deer hunting on a levergun as the dot size would not be a problem until you were stretching the range for most leverguns. Probably better than a regular scope in real low light. If you are having trouble seeing irons, a good alternative.
